WELDING ELECTRODE:
The welding rod is composed of two parts: the welding core and the coating. The welding rod is to apply the coating (drug skin) evenly and centripetally on the welding core outside the metal welding core. Different types of welding rods have different welding cores. The welding core is the metal core of the welding rod. In order to ensure the quality and performance of the weld, there are strict regulations on the content of each metal element in the welding core, especially for the content of harmful impurities (such as sulfur, phosphorus, etc.). Limits, superior to base metal.

Zhang Jijun, vice minister of the Ministry of Water Resources, pointed out recently that during the implementation of the national "Tenth Five-Year Plan" and the 2015 Vision Plan, the Chinese government will raise the issue of water conservancy to the top of the national economic infrastructure. This year, the investment in China's water conservancy projects will reach 25 to 30 billion yuan, of which a large portion will be used to purchase advanced water conservancy equipment. These equipment mainly include: advanced water quality monitoring, sewage treatment and water for the protection of water resources. Recycling technology and equipment; construction machinery, dredgers, dredgers, seepage control, hydrology, rain, flood prevention, and communication equipment for water conservancy projects; microelectronics, network technology, information technology for water monitoring and dispatching systems And equipment.
In addition, in the major national project areas such as water supply system, ecological environment construction and hydropower construction, overseas partners will be sought.
